Tu Nidito offers support
groups for children and teenagers
who are grieving the death
of a loved one. We provide
a safe place where children
who are grieving a death
can share their loss experiences
in a caring, supportive environment.
Our grief support services
extend to the entire family,
other caregivers, schools,
and the greater community.
A grieving child may be feeling disoriented, sad, angry, frustrated and guilty.
Occasionally, a child will experience sudden and severe loss of self-esteem and
will resort to uncharacteristic non-performance or over achievement. For a variety
of reasons, children often mask these feelings behind a façade of normalcy. Unattended
to childhood grief can manifest itself in anti-social and self-destructive behaviors,
as well as emotional disorders.
Families meet twice a month to take part in age appropriate support and activities
for children ages 3 ½ -18 years of age. Approximately 15 children or teens comprise
each support group. The ratio of child to volunteer facilitator is 2:1 for children
and 3:1 for teens. Parents or caregivers meet in a separate but concurrent group. Each
group meets twice a month on Tuesday, Wednesday or Thursday evenings from 6:45
– 8:15pm.
